About (Z)-oct-2-enoic acid

(Z)-oct-2-enoic acid (PubChem CID 5282713) has the molecular formula C8H14O2 and a molecular weight of 142.20 g/mol. Its IUPAC name is (Z)-oct-2-enoic acid.
